7.1
STANDALONE SITE ACCEPTANCE (MANDATORY)
Objective: To verify correct functionality of the site in a standalone mode of operation.
Successful completion of this series of tests together with all preceding mandatory tests
will allow full operation of the site in standalone or repeater mode. This stage of site
certification permits its use in the event that backhaul communications are not available.
